白内障患者报告结局条目库的研制
The Development of a Cataract-specific Item Bank to Measure Patient-reported Outcomes
摘要目的:基于Rasch模型研制白内障患者报告结局(PROs)条目库,为准确、全面和动态评估白内障PROs奠定基础.方法:横断面调查研究.根据纳入标准选取我院已确诊的白内障住院患者,采用本课题组前期基于循证医学方法构建的白内障PROs条目池对其进行问卷调查.通过Rasch分析各维度条目选项概率曲线(CPC)、测量精密性、条目拟合指标(infit/outfit MNSQ)、单维性、匹配度和条目功能差异(DIF)等测量特性指标,并反复迭代、提炼,直至得到测量特性优良的条目.采用Pearson相关分析评估各维度和视力的相关性.结果:共纳入296例白内障患者,其中男130例,女166例,年龄70(63,77)岁,受过小学及以上教育者178例(60.1%),术前双眼日常生活视力(LogMAR)为0.0~3.0,中位数为0.6.条目库共纳入3个维度,其中视觉相关活动受限维度23个条目,视觉症状维度14个条目,精神心理健康11个条目,所有条目选项数量均为4个.视觉相关活动受限维度中,选项类别阈值分别为-1.84、0.04、1.79,被试分离信度/被试分离系数(PSR/PSI)为0.93/3.59,主成分分析(PCA)第一成分未解释方差特征值为2.61,匹配度为-0.81,DIF值均小于1;该维度得分与好眼视力(r=0.619,P<0.01)和双眼视力(r=0.622,P<0.01)有相关性.视觉症状维度中,选项类别阈值分别为-1.83、-0.18、2.00,PSR/PSI为0.88/2.68,PCA第一成分未解释方差特征值为2.53,匹配度为-1.35,2个条目在眼部并发症方面的DIF值大于1,其余DIF值均小于1;该维度得分与好眼视力(r=0.482,P<0.01)和双眼视力(r=0.492,P<0.01)有相关性.精神心理健康维度中,选项类别阈值分别为-2.83、0.03、2.80,PSR/PSI为0.88/2.68,PCA第一成分未解释方差特征值为2.79,匹配度为-0.34,所有条目DIF值均小于1;该维度得分与好眼视力(r=0.425,P<0.01)和双眼视力(r=0.426,P<0.01)有相关性.上述所有条目infit和outfit值均介于0.50~1.50之间.结论:基于Rasch分析研制的白内障PROs条目库覆盖了视觉相关活动受限、视觉症状和精神心理健康3个方面,全面地反应了白内障PROs的内涵,且条目简明易懂,临床可操作性好,具有较好的测量特性.

abstractsObjective: To develop a Rasch-based item bank for the assessment of Cataract-specific patient-reported outcomes (PROs) that can be evaluated precisely, comprehensively and dynamically. Methods: In this cross-sectional study, patients diagnosed with cataract in the Eye Hospital of Wenzhou Medical University were enrolled. Cataract patients answered an item pool of cataract PROs that was established by following the guidelines of the international PRO development process. Rasch analysis was used to test the category probability curve (CPC), measure precision, infit/outfit MNSQ, unidimensionality, targeting and differential item functioning (DIF). The items were refined until reliable characteristics were developed for the item bank. A Pearson correlation analysis was used to test each dimension for its correlation with visual acuity. Results: A total of 296 patients (130 males) were recruited for this study. Of those, 60.1% were illiterate with a median age of 70 years, an interquartile range of 63 to 77 years, and a preoperative binocular visual acuity (LogMAR) range from 0.0 to 3.0 (median 0.6). The conceptual framework of the item bank consisted of three domains. The Rasch analysis led to the following item banks: "Vision-related activity limitation" (23 items), "Visual symptoms" (14 items) and "Emotional well-being" (11 items). All items had four response options. The vision-related activity limitation domain had a category threshold order of -1.84, 0.04, 1.79, a person separation reliability/person separation index (PSR/PSI) of 0.93/3.59, an eigenvalue of principal component analysis of 2.61, and targeting of -0.81 none of the items had a DIF. This domain had a moderate correlation with better visual acuity (r=0.619, P<0.01) and binocular visual acuity (r=0.622, P<0.01). The vision symptoms domain had a category threshold order of -1.83, -0.18, 2.00, a PSR/PSI of 0.88/2.68, an eigenvalue of principal components analysis of 2.53, and targeting of -1.35. Two items showing a DIF of ocular comorbidities. This domain had a moderate correlation with better visual acuity (r=0.482, P<0.01) and binocular visual acuity (r=0.492, P<0.01). The emotional well-being domain had a category threshold order of -2.83, 0.03, 2.80, a PSR/PSI of 0.88/2.68, an eigenvalue of principal components analysis of 2.79, targeting of -0.34. None of the items had a DIF. This domain showed moderate correlation with better visual acuity (r=0.425, P<0.01) and binocular visual acuity (r=0.426, P<0.01). All items were trimmed to meet the goodness of fit statistic criteria of 0.50-1.50. Conclusions: This study, which is based on the Rasch analysis, developed a cataract item bank that covers all three common concern domains of cataract patients. It is a comprehensive assessment denoting the PROs of cataract patients and is easy to understand and administer. It not only shows perfect psychometric properties but is also appropriate for measuring PROs in Chinese cataract patients.
